Naan

Servings 8 naan

Ingredients

  • ½ cup warm water (105-115° F)
  • 1 teaspoon sugar
  • teaspoons active dry yeast
  • cups all-purpose flour
  • ½ cup plain yogurt
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• 1 tablespoon oil
  • oil for greasing pan
  • 3 tablespoons butter, melted

Instructions

  • Mix warm water, sugar, and yeast together in small bowl. Let sit until foamy, about 10 minutes.
  • Place flour in large bowl or on flat surface. Stir in yeast mixture, yogurt, salt, and oil.
  • When the mixture holds together, place on flat surface and knead until smooth and shiny, about 10 minutes.
  • Cover and let rise in warm place until doubled in size, about 1 hour.
  • Divide dough into 8 equal portions.
  • Heat cast iron pan over high heat. Lightly grease surface with oil to prevent dough from sticking.
  • Roll out portion of dough into an 8-inch circle.
  • Place dough in pan. When it puffs and bubbles and burnt spot appear, flip it over and cook the other side.
  • Repeat until all portions are used.
  • If using butter, brush naan with melted butter.
  • Serve.
